Desa (Bithynia)

Desa was an inland town of ancient Bithynia inhabited during Roman times. Its name does not occur in ancient authors, but is inferred from epigraphic and other evidence.[1]

Its site is located near Kandıra in Asiatic Turkey.[1][2]
